My 04 and 05 are over 900lbs heavier than my 94. The 02-05's definitely feel like tanks compared to the 94, not just weight, but how it feels sitting in them. The 94 is on the Ranger chassis, not sure about the 2nd gen. My 94 is a lot stiffer than my 04-05.
 






It's rather roomy and the perfect size if you ask me. Plenty of room for the driver, rear passengers and even the 3rd row isn't that bad for a long trip. Turning radius is phenomenal IMO and the ride is far above a 2nd gen.

I doubt the ranger chassis is stiffer. I've had my 90 ranger and my 04 mountaineer on a lift, there's no comparison. 04 has fully boxed frame.

You're probably feeling the difference between the ranger's twin i-beam and solid axle vs upper and lower a-arm front /w coilovers and irs. Like comparing a golf cart to a sports car.
